Replacing windows is a custom job, so your final bill depends on a few specific variables. The size and style of the window frames—like double-hung versus large picture windows—play a big role. Choosing energy-efficient glass coatings or adding decorative grids can also shift the total. We also look at the condition of your existing frames and whether the installation requires structural repairs to the surrounding wall. Your exact pricing is confirmed free on the call.
Contractors are the professionals responsible for the precise fitting and sealing of your new windows. Their role is to verify measurements, remove old frames, and ensure the new units are watertight and energy-efficient. You need a contractor when it is time to upgrade outdated windows that no longer lock securely or provide adequate insulation. They handle the physical construction process, ensuring that your home remains protected from the elements once the old units are removed.

Correct installation requires precise measurement, proper flashing to prevent water intrusion, and insulation around the frame. In Spokane, sealing against freezing temperatures is critical for energy efficiency. The crew that comes out follows industry standards to ensure a airtight fit.
